Sourceforge.net - The VCF's Project Host
   The VCF Website Home   |   Online Discussion Forums   |   Sourceforge.net Project Page   

VCF::OSXMenuManagerPeer Class Reference

#include <OSXMenuManagerPeer.h>

Inheritance diagram for VCF::OSXMenuManagerPeer:

VCF::MenuManagerPeer List of all members.

Public Types

typedef std::map< MenuItem *,
OSXMenuItem * > 
MenuItemMap

Public Member Functions

 OSXMenuManagerPeer ()
virtual ~OSXMenuManagerPeer ()
virtual MenuItemPeergetMenuItemPeer (MenuItem *item)
virtual void destroyMenuItemPeer (MenuItem *item)
virtual void windowActivated (Window *window)
virtual void windowClosed (Window *window)
virtual void menuItemChanged (int menuItemEventType, MenuItem *item)

Protected Attributes

MenuItemMap menuItemsMap_

Member Typedef Documentation

typedef std::map<MenuItem*,OSXMenuItem*> VCF::OSXMenuManagerPeer::MenuItemMap
 


Constructor & Destructor Documentation

VCF::OSXMenuManagerPeer::OSXMenuManagerPeer  ) 
 

virtual VCF::OSXMenuManagerPeer::~OSXMenuManagerPeer  )  [virtual]
 


Member Function Documentation

virtual void VCF::OSXMenuManagerPeer::destroyMenuItemPeer MenuItem item  )  [virtual]
 

Implements VCF::MenuManagerPeer.

virtual MenuItemPeer* VCF::OSXMenuManagerPeer::getMenuItemPeer MenuItem item  )  [virtual]
 

Implements VCF::MenuManagerPeer.

virtual void VCF::OSXMenuManagerPeer::menuItemChanged int  menuItemEventType,
MenuItem item
[virtual]
 

Implements VCF::MenuManagerPeer.

virtual void VCF::OSXMenuManagerPeer::windowActivated Window window  )  [virtual]
 

Implements VCF::MenuManagerPeer.

virtual void VCF::OSXMenuManagerPeer::windowClosed Window window  )  [virtual]
 

Implements VCF::MenuManagerPeer.


Member Data Documentation

MenuItemMap VCF::OSXMenuManagerPeer::menuItemsMap_ [protected]
 


The documentation for this class was generated from the following file:
   Comments or Suggestions?    License Information